What’s setting the tone today? It’s the opening of the Festes Majors de Sants! The city’s beloved Sants Festival kicks off tonight, with colorful parades, local performances, and more than 180 concerts and musical shows stretching all week long. The festival officially begins with a multicultural parade at 6:30 pm, followed by the proclamation event at 8:00 pm in Parc de l’Espanya Industrial, delivered with plenty of Catalan humor and flair by acclaimed theater artists[1].

In local news, Barcelona’s mayor is making headlines after being barred from entry to Israel, following a diplomatic row over the city’s stance on the Gaza conflict. The move has sparked conversation around city hall and in cafes across town, highlighting Barcelona’s ongoing engagement with international human rights issues[3][7].
